Developmental Dysplasia Of The Hip

Developmental dysplasia of the hip, often called DDH, is a condition in which the hip joint does not develop normally in babies or young children. Because the hip is a ball-and-socket joint, healthy development depends on the top of the thigh bone fitting securely into the hip socket. In developmental dysplasia of the hip, this fit may be loose, shallow, unstable, or in severe cases completely dislocated. DDH can range from mild instability to significant joint displacement, and early diagnosis is extremely important because untreated hip dysplasia may affect walking, movement, and long-term joint health. Although the condition often begins during infancy, developmental dysplasia of the hip may sometimes be detected later in childhood or even adulthood if symptoms were subtle. How the Hip Joint Normally Develops

In a healthy hip, the rounded head of the femur fits securely inside the acetabulum, the socket of the pelvis. Normal movement helps shape the socket during infancy.

If the ball is not positioned properly, the socket may not form correctly, which can worsen instability.

Causes of Developmental Dysplasia of the Hip

DDH does not always have one clear cause, but multiple factors may contribute.

Common Risk Factors

  • Family history of DDH
  • Breech positioning during pregnancy
  • Firstborn status
  • Female sex
  • Limited womb space
  • Swaddling practices that restrict hip movement

Hormonal influences that increase ligament laxity may also play a role.

Signs and Symptoms in Infants

DDH may not always be obvious to parents, which is why routine pediatric screening is so important.

Possible Signs

  • Uneven leg folds
  • Limited hip movement
  • Leg length difference
  • Hip clicking or instability during examination

Some infants have no visible symptoms despite underlying instability.

Screening and Diagnosis

Healthcare providers often screen newborns and infants through physical examination and, when appropriate, imaging.

Diagnostic Methods

  • Physical hip stability tests
  • Ultrasound in young infants
  • X-rays in older infants or children

Routine exams are especially important in high-risk infants.

Treatment Options for Developmental Dysplasia of the Hip

Treatment depends on age and severity.

Common Treatments

  • Pavlik harness in infants
  • Bracing
  • Closed reduction
  • Surgery for severe or late cases

The goal is to position the hip correctly so the socket develops normally.

Pavlik Harness

The Pavlik harness is often used for younger infants and helps keep the hips in a stable position while allowing some movement.

When used appropriately and monitored carefully, it can be highly effective in early cases.

Surgical Treatment

More advanced developmental dysplasia of the hip may require procedures to reposition the joint or reshape the hip structure.

Surgical Possibilities

  • Closed reduction under anesthesia
  • Open reduction
  • Osteotomy

Surgical decisions depend on developmental stage and anatomical findings.

Long-Term Complications if Untreated

Without proper treatment, DDH can lead to lasting orthopedic problems.

Potential Complications

  • Chronic pain
  • Limping
  • Early arthritis
  • Reduced mobility

This is why screening and follow-up matter so much.

DDH in Adults

Some mild cases may not become obvious until adulthood, where hip pain or early arthritis prompts evaluation. Adult hip dysplasia may require specialized orthopedic care.
